Linux保养模式:系统优化与维护秘籍
Linux保养模式

首页 2024-12-04 19:08:14



Linux保养模式:确保系统持久高效运行的终极指南 在当今的数字化时代,Linux操作系统凭借其开源、稳定、高效的特性,成为了服务器、开发环境以及众多嵌入式系统的首选平台

    然而,即便是最强大的系统,若不加以适当的维护与保养,也会随着时间的推移而逐渐失去其原有的性能优势

    因此,引入“Linux保养模式”这一概念,旨在通过一系列系统化的维护措施,确保Linux系统能够持续高效、稳定地运行

    本文将从系统更新、性能优化、安全管理、日志监控、备份恢复等多个维度,深入探讨Linux保养模式的实施策略,为您提供一份详尽的保养指南

     一、系统更新:保持系统的最新状态 重要性阐述 系统更新是Linux保养的基础

    它不仅能够修复已知的安全漏洞,还能引入新功能,提升系统性能

    忽视更新可能导致系统易受攻击,性能下降

     实施策略 1.定期更新:利用Linux发行版自带的包管理工具(如Ubuntu的`apt`,CentOS的`yum`或`dnf`),设置定期自动更新策略

    确保关键安全补丁和系统组件得到及时更新

     2.内核升级:内核是Linux系统的核心,其更新往往包含重要的性能改进和安全修复

    在升级前,建议先在测试环境中验证兼容性

     3.依赖管理:确保所有应用程序及其依赖库保持最新,避免版本冲突导致的系统不稳定

     二、性能优化:释放系统潜能 重要性阐述 性能优化是提升Linux系统响应速度、处理能力和资源利用率的关键

    不合理的配置和未优化的资源分配会严重拖累系统效率

     实施策略 1.资源监控:使用工具如top、htop、`vmstat`等,定期监控系统资源使用情况,识别性能瓶颈

     2.内存管理:调整swappiness参数,平衡内存与交换空间的使用,避免频繁的内存交换导致的性能下降

     3.磁盘I/O优化:使用iostat、blktrace等工具分析磁盘性能,考虑启用RAID、SSD或调整文件系统(如使用ext4的delayed allocation特性)来提高I/O效率

     4.网络调优:根据网络负载调整TCP/IP参数,如`tcp_tw_reuse`、`tcp_fin_timeout`,减少资源占用,提高网络吞吐量

     三、安全管理:构建坚固的防御体系 重要性阐述 安全是Linux系统稳定运行的前提

    缺乏有效的安全措施,系统将面临病毒、黑客攻击等威胁,导致数据丢失、服务中断

     实施策略 1.防火墙配置:使用iptables或`firewalld`等工具,设置严格的访问控制规则,仅允许必要的端口和服务对外开放

     2.用户权限管理:遵循最小权限原则,为每个用户分配必要的权限,定期审查并清理不必要的用户账户

     3.安全审计:启用系统日志审计(如通过auditd),监控异常行为,及时发现并响应安全事件

     4.加密技术:对敏感数据进行加密存储和传输,使用SSH代替明文密码登